Использование libC в ядре Linux и автономном программировании - PullRequest
0 голосов
/ 20 мая 2011

Мы можем использовать стандартные подпрограммы библиотеки C в автономном программировании микроконтроллера, но мы не можем использовать ядро ​​linux. Мой вопрос заключается в том, что в обоих случаях, когда они работают на целевом оборудовании, оба они не имеют доступа к libC, это объясняет случай «ядра Linux», но что происходит, когда речь идет об автономном приложении на каком-то микроконтроллере (скажем, MSP430) .

1 Ответ

0 голосов
/ 20 мая 2011

Программы, работающие на встроенных контроллерах, обычно связаны с (достаточно маленькой) версией стандартной библиотеки. Ядро не связано со стандартной библиотекой C, поэтому его нельзя использовать.

...